STEP 1: Spread shade out flat with the pole sleeves facing up.
NOTE: The shade can now be staked to the ground as a gear cover.
Back of Vehicle Shade
Set Up Steps
STEP 2:
Extend each of the fiberglass frame poles by pulling out each section
and placing pole ends into the metal ferrule connectors. You will have 3 fiberglass
poles. The two longest poles (A) are the main “X” poles. The third pole (B) is the
center ridge pole.
STEP 3: While making sure the
sleeves are in line with each other,
slide each main pole (A) through
the red sleeves that are opposite
each other on the roof of the shade.
Straighten the sleeves along the
fiberglass sections. Position the poles
so that they form an “X”. Be sure that
the poles go through the loop at top
of the tent where the poles cross.
STEP 4: Slide the ridge pole (B) through the grey sleeves that are opposite each
other on the roof of the shade. Be sure that the pole goes through the loop at top
of the shade where the poles cross.
STEP 5: Place the pole ends on one side of the shade into
the webbing pole pockets.
STEP 6: Go to one corner on the opposite side of the shade. Flex the fiberglass
pole into an upward arch and place the end into the webbing pole pocket.
STEP 8: Clip the plastic hooks to the fiberglass frame poles.
STEP 7: Repeat Step 6 for the other 2 poles.
STEP 9: Stake 2 corners to the
ground (Either on the 9’ or 7’ side)
STEP 10: Extend 2 of the 4 Steel poles by pulling out each wire-corded section
and placing the jointed ends into the connected pole sections.
STEP 11: Extend the steel poles to the preferred length. (Shortest if the shade
is staked on the 9’ side Middle if staked on the 7’ side)
STEP 12: Lift the end of the shade that isn’t staked
to the ground and insert the tip at the end of the metal
pole into the webbing loop at the corner and place it
vertically with the foot at the end of the pole on the ground.
STEP 13: Extend the guy rope at the corner with the upright
pole and make a loop at the opposite end by using the slider
(as shown). Place the loop over tent stake and stake to the
ground. Adjust the slider to make guy rope tight.
STEP 14: Repeat step 13 at the other corner.
Upright Shade Set Up Steps
STEP 15: Extend the two additional steel poles by
pulling out each wire-corded section and placing the
jointed ends into the connected pole sections.
STEP 16: Remove the stakes at the two corners of the shade without the upright poles.
STEP 17: With an adult at each of the free corners lift the shade off the ground.
STEP 18: Each person should insert the tip at the end of the steel pole into the webbing
loop at the corner and place it vertically with the foot at the end of the pole on the ground.
STEP 19: Each person should extend the guy rope at the corner and make a
loop at the opposite end by using the slider (as shown). Place the loop over tent
stake and stake to the ground. Adjust the slider to make guy rope tight.

NOTE: To take down the shade, follow steps above in the reverse order. Place
stakes into stake bag and poles into pole bag, which are provided. Make sure
shade is clean and dry before storing. The shade should be folded into
equal parts toward the center to distribute the bulk. Start a small tight roll, the
width of your carry bag. Once rolled, tie a string or rope around the shade to
hold it in place. Place shade and stake bag into carry bag.
